When The Shires Were Green
'When the Shires Were Green' is a cinematic folk ballad inspired by memories of a time when communities felt closer, people looked out for one another, trust came naturally and life felt more carefree. As the years passed, life's hardships, disappointments, broken promises and fears slowly eroded the trust that once bound people together. Families turned inward to protect those closest to them and little by little, the simple things that once connected a community became harder to find and some people were forgotten and left behind. Yet this is not a song of despair. It is a reminder that hope is never truly lost and perhaps one day we may find our way back to that precious time we once knew. Whether it reminds you of England or somewhere else you once called home, this song is an invitation to remember not just the places we loved, but the people who made them feel like home.
